Evaluation of elite genotypes of Nagpur mandarin for yield parameters in Vidarbha region

International Journal of Advanced Biochemistry Research · 2025 · Vol. 9(12S) · pp. 1278–1283

Abstract

The present study was conducted to evaluation of elite genotypes of Nagpur mandarin (Citrus reticulata Blanco) for yield parameters in Vidarbha region during the Ambia bahar seasons of 2022-23 and 2023-24. Nine elite genotypes including a standard check were assessed for yield and yield attributing parameters such as average fruit weight, number of fruits per plant, fruit yield per plant and fruit yield per hectare. Significant differences were observed among the genotypes for all the traits studied in both individual years and pooled analysis, indicating substantial genetic variability. Among the all genotypes, genotype KAL-19 consistently recorded the highest number of fruits per plant, fruit yield per plant and fruit yield per hectare, while genotype ACH-37/20 exhibited the highest average fruit weight. Genotypes KAL-14 also showed superior and stable performance for yield attributes. The lowest yield was recorded in genotype M-22. The study highlights the potential of genotype KAL-19, followed by genotype KAL-14 for higher productivity and suitability for commercial cultivation under Vidarbha conditions. These genotypes may be further exploited in varietal improvement programmes.
